MIDDLETOWN — Lower Lake High”s junior varsity volleyball team wrapped up the undisputed North Central League I North championship on Thursday with a 26-24, 25-13 win over Middletown at Middletown.

“We made eight service errors in the first game but only two in the second,” Lower Lake coach Pat Chambers said. “It makes it a whole lot nicer when you don”t have those.”

The Trojans served up 15 aces in their title-clinching victory. Kelsie Shoffeitt led the way with five aces and three kills. Jessica Wilson added four aces and Veronica Wilder, Nikki Staats and Alex Von Rekowski each had two.

Lower Lake closes out the season 7-1 in league and 21-5 overall.
